技术文摘
Github 中的八个出色 React 项目
2024-12-31 01:52:53 小编
Github 中的八个出色 React 项目
在当今的前端开发领域,React 框架因其高效、灵活和强大的性能而备受开发者青睐。在 Github 这个开源代码的宝库中,存在着众多出色的 React 项目,为开发者们提供了宝贵的学习和借鉴资源。以下为您介绍八个令人瞩目的 React 项目:
- React Router:这是一个用于 React 应用的路由库,它提供了简单而强大的路由功能,使得在 React 应用中实现页面之间的导航变得轻松自如。
- Ant Design:一套拥有丰富组件和良好设计规范的 UI 库,帮助开发者快速搭建美观且交互性强的 React 应用界面。
- Next.js:一个基于 React 的服务端渲染框架,能显著提升应用的加载速度和 SEO 性能。
- Redux:用于管理 React 应用状态的库,提供了可预测和集中化的状态管理方式,让复杂的应用状态变得清晰可控。
- Styled Components:允许开发者使用 JavaScript 来定义组件的样式,实现了样式与组件的紧密结合,提高了代码的可维护性和复用性。
- React Native:使开发者能够使用 React 的语法构建原生移动应用,实现了一次编写,多平台运行。
- Material-UI:遵循 Google 的 Material Design 设计规范的 React UI 组件库,提供了一系列高质量的组件。
- React Apollo:将 Apollo GraphQL 与 React 集成,方便进行数据获取和管理,提升了数据处理的效率和灵活性。
这些项目在各自的领域都有着出色的表现,无论是对于初学者还是有经验的开发者,深入研究和学习它们都将受益匪浅。通过借鉴这些项目的优秀实践和代码结构,可以提升自己的开发技能,构建出更加出色的 React 应用。
当然,Github 上的优秀 React 项目远不止这些,不断探索和发现新的项目,将为您的开发之路带来更多的灵感和创新。希望您能在这些项目中找到对您有帮助的资源,不断提升自己的技术水平,创造出更具价值的应用。
- Python 十大高阶函数
- StampedLock 为何会致使 CPU 100%
- 火山引擎 RTC 实时媒体处理平台的技术应用实践
- 2024 年全新原生嵌套 CSS 特性:彻底变革游戏规则
- Vue 组件管理的全新趋势!组件库或将不再必需?
- Next.js 为何不选 Vite 却自研 Turbopack
- 云音乐服务端的大规模自动化升级实践
- 阿里面试官:Redis 分布式锁与 Zookeeper 的区别及选用原因
- 22 个创意十足的 Tooltip 提示框,令人脑洞大开
- 利用 Apify、node 及 react/vue 构建趣味爬虫平台
- 令人惊艳的前端插件集合
- 掌握五个 JavaScript 神技,代码水平飙升,成为团队之星
- React 开发者不存在之谬论
- C# 里的设计模式及架构
- 深入探究 Taiwind CSS,收获几何?